Joshua Tree National Park – Lost Palms Oasis

Joshua Tree - Lost Palms Oasis Trail

From Mastodon Peak I continued on the trail to Lost Palms Oasis.  This is an in/out trail going about 3 miles each way. The trail winds through many different types of landscape – hills, sandy washes, patches of rocks, and just about everything in between. Joshua Tree National Park – Mastodon Peak

Joshua Tree - Mastodon Peak

Today’s afternoon trek would be a long one starting at the far southern entrance at Cottonwood Springs.  Parts of the road & trail were closed due to flood damage but you could access the trail via the Cottonwood Campground.
